Step 7: Extract the user module from the Korvane monolith behind the gateway flag. Verify no cross-schema reads remain; auth tables move wholesale. Reviewer sign-off required before cutover. Ship the module as a standalone artifact and sign the bundle with the key below.

deploy key for fafof-yaguf: bky4_zHj6

Minutes — Management Meeting, 14 March

Attendees: Sorcha Blyne (chair), Deniz Okafor-Hale, Priya Vannet. Main topic was the possible acquisition of Gildermere Analytics. Deniz walked the group through valuation ranges; everyone agreed the tech is solid but the price is cheeky. Priya will commission diligence on their Hollowbeck operation. Next review in four weeks. For the board, the underlying plan is summarized below.

confidential, kahop-yahap: Project Weniel slips by six weeks because of the staffing delay.

Quick summary for the board: warranty claims on the Helvar Duo compressor line came in about 40% over forecast this quarter. Root cause looks like a seal supplier switch made back in spring — Rask Components batches are failing early. We've paused that supplier, and the Tilbrook plant is reworking inventory on hand. Accrual adjustments hit next quarter's numbers; not catastrophic, but visible. Remediation costs are still being scoped. Strategic implications are summarized in the note below.

board note of kafof-yahag: Druaelox Foods plans to raise the Holwyn list price by 35 percent in July.

## Env Vars — Garage Feed

Quick notes for the sync: the Stallwick occupancy feed now pushes counts from all four downtown decks every 30 seconds. `GF_POLL_MS` and `GF_DECK_FILTER` behave as before, no drama there. The only gotcha is the upstream sensor gateway now requires an auth credential instead of IP allowlisting, so that has to live in the env file. Put the credential line right below this paragraph.

secret setting of fajof-tagep: VAULT_KEY13=796f7aba7157f

# Flaglight Rollouts — Approvals

Quick version for on-call: any rollout touching more than 5% of traffic needs an approval in Flaglight before the ramp continues. Kill switches don't need approval — just flip them and note it in the incident channel. Scheduled ramps pause automatically if error budget burns hot. If you're stuck at 2 a.m. with a pending approval, there's one person authorized to override, and that's the approver below.

account owner for tagep-bafof: Norael Gilax Juleth